    Historical Resonance and Intellectual Depth

    To understand the soul of Composition, one must look toward the turbulent intellectual climate of the late 1950s. Created in 1957, a year that marked Rumney’s pivotal role in co-founding the London Psychogeographical Association, the painting reflects the burgeoning spirit of the Situationist International. This era was defined by a rejection of traditional structures and an embrace of the "drift"—the unplanned, emotional exploration of urban and psychological spaces. The lack of recognizable figures or objects in this work serves as a deliberate move toward pure abstraction, stripping away the superficial to reach a more primal, symbolic truth. For the collector, the piece offers more than just aesthetic beauty; it carries the weight of a historical moment characterized by non-conformity, intellectual rebellion, and the search for new ways to perceive reality.

    early life and conscientious objection

    ralph william edward rumney, a british artist, was born in newcastle upon tyne in 1934. his life was marked by a strong sense of moral conviction, leading to his lifelong status as a conscientious objector. to evade national service, rumney went on the run in continental europe, reflecting his deep-seated objection to military service.

    artistic career and associations

    in 1957, ralph william edward rumney co-founded the london psychogeographical association, a pivotal moment in the formation of the situationist international. this involvement not only underscores his commitment to non-conformity but also highlights his significant role in shaping the intellectual and artistic landscape of his time.

    personal life and legacy

    rumney's life was characterized by periods of both penury and affluence, reflecting the unpredictable nature of an artist's existence. he was married to pegeen guggenheim, daughter of the renowned art patron peggy guggenheim, and had a son named sandro rumney. ralph william edward rumney passed away in manosque, provence, france, in 2002, at the age of 67.

    artistic legacy and influence

    though not as widely recognized as some of his contemporaries, ralph william edward rumney's contributions to the situationist international and his pioneering spirit in psychogeography have left an indelible mark on modern art. his life, a testament to the power of conviction, serves as inspiration for artists and non-conformists alike.

    窥见20世纪的意大利灵魂:博斯基·迪·斯特法诺故居博物馆

    坐落于一座保存完好的米兰宅邸之中,博斯基·迪·斯特法诺故居博物馆(Boschi Di Stefano House Museum)开启了一段亲密而深情的旅程,带您穿梭于20世纪意大利艺术的核心。这里不仅仅是一座收藏绘画与雕塑的殿堂,更是一扇触手可及的窗口,让人们得以窥见安东尼奥·博斯基(Antonio Boschi)与玛丽达·迪·斯特法诺(Marieda Di Stefano)夫妇的生活与激情——这对伉俪对收藏事业的矢志不渝,不仅重塑了他们的家园,更深刻影响了那个时代的艺术版图。踏入馆门,仿佛步入了一间私密的沙龙,空气中似乎仍回荡着昔日生动的交谈、关于艺术的热烈辩论,以及对美那份静谧的沉思。

    博物馆的藏品约有300件,其魅力不在于宏大的规模或压倒性的体量,而在于其非凡的深度与精心策划的选品。这是博斯基与迪·斯特法诺卓越品味的见证,涵盖了那个变革时期席卷意大利的各种艺术运动。在这里,您将发现未来主义(Futurism)大胆的实验精神,通过那些赞美速度、动态与现代生活能量的作品得以体现;同时也能感受到艺术家们捕捉意大利日常场景精髓的写实主义;甚至能窥见抽象艺术初露端倪的探索,预示着即将到来的激进变革。馆内的亮点包括马里奥·西罗尼(Mario Sironi)的作品,他独特的具象风格往往蕴含着忧郁的社会评论,为观察那个时代的焦虑与渴望提供了强有力的视角。从古典形式到更具实验性的设计,馆内的雕塑展示了意大利三维艺术的演进;而素描作品则提供了无价的线索,展现了艺术家从充满潜力的初稿到细节严谨的完成稿的创作历程。

    沉浸于历史与建筑魅力之中的居所

    博物馆的建筑环境与其馆藏一样迷人。这座历史悠久的宅邸由建筑师皮埃罗·波塔卢皮(Piero Portaluppi)于20世纪30年代初建造,建筑本身就是装饰艺术(Art Deco)设计的杰作。室内空间经过悉心修复,旨在还原博斯基·迪·斯特法诺故居原有的美学与氛围,创造出一种超越单纯观察的沉浸式体验。房间的布局蕴含着深意——在展示艺术品与保留住宅的居家感之间达成了精妙的平衡。特别值得关注的是那间由马里奥·西罗尼本人于1936年设计的餐厅,它完美地体现了这对夫妇对艺术与设计的双重热爱。华丽的线条、精心挑选的家具以及充盈的自然光线,所有的建筑细节都共同营造出一种内敛的优雅与求知欲。

    收藏家的传承:安东尼奥·博斯基与玛丽达·迪·斯特法诺

    藏品背后的故事与艺术本身同样动人。安东尼奥·博斯키与玛丽达·迪·斯特法诺不仅仅是收藏家,他们更是意大利艺术家的热忱倡导者,积极扶持艺术家的职业生涯并推广其作品。他们的奉献源于对美的深爱,以及对艺术能够丰富生命的坚定信念。安东尼奥身为工程师,为收藏注入了严谨的细节观察力与敏锐的商业眼光;而玛丽达则凭借其家族从事陶瓷艺术的历史背景,赋予了藏品整体的艺术感性。他们的共同愿景成就了一批规模宏大且意义深远的艺术作品,既反映了他们个人的审美趣味,也体现了他们对意大利艺术巅峰之作的共同推崇。
